Costs and Efficiency:

Looking at overall running costs, both models reveal some interesting differences in everyday economy.

Renault Trafic Bus has a a bit advantage in terms of price – it starts at 38200 £, while the Ford Tourneo Custom costs 45700 £. That’s a price difference of around 7508 £.

Fuel consumption also shows a difference: Ford Tourneo Custom manages with 4.10 L and is therefore clearly more efficient than the Renault Trafic Bus with 6.70 L. The difference is about 2.60 L per 100 km.

Engine and Performance:

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.

When it comes to engine power, the Ford Tourneo Custom has a decisively edge – offering 286 HP compared to 170 HP. That’s roughly 116 HP more horsepower.

In terms of top speed, the Renault Trafic Bus performs somewhat better – reaching 180 km/h, while the Ford Tourneo Custom tops out at 150 km/h. The difference is around 30 km/h.

There’s also a difference in torque: Ford Tourneo Custom pulls barely noticeable stronger with 415 Nm compared to 380 Nm. That’s about 35 Nm difference.

Space and Everyday Use:

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?

Seats: Renault Trafic Bus offers to a small extent more seating capacity – 9 vs 8.

In curb weight, Renault Trafic Bus is evident lighter – 2031 kg compared to 2453 kg. The difference is around 422 kg.

In maximum load capacity, the Renault Trafic Bus performs clearly better – up to 4000 L, which is about 2646 L more than the Ford Tourneo Custom.

When it comes to payload, Renault Trafic Bus slightly takes the win – 982 kg compared to 847 kg. That’s a difference of about 135 kg.

The Ford Tourneo Custom is a practical and polished people‑carrier that turns hauling crew and weekend kit into something surprisingly pleasant, with a composed ride and a cabin built for real life rather than showroom gloss. With clever storage, flexible seating and tech that keeps everyone happy on the road, it’s the sensible choice for families or businesses that want function without sacrificing a bit of style — the van that learnt how to be nice to live with.

The Renault Trafic is a practical people-carrier that prefers sensible space and smart flexibility to showroom gloss, making it a top pick for families, shuttle operators or anyone ferrying a crowd without fuss. It’s comfortable, economical in everyday running and blessedly uncomplicated — not the most glamorous vehicle, but brilliantly dependable when you need it to be.
